postgresql - findOne 中的“WHERE”或附近的语法错误(typeorm - nestjs)
问题描述
findOne() (getPhonById) 中的错误 以下图像中的完整错误:
错误截图:https ://imgur.com/a/joHuo3Y
尝试删除表并创建新表,尝试使用 find() 但同样的问题。
上面截图中的代码
预期来自 db 的 1 条记录
解决方案
对我来说看起来不错,我已经复制了它,唯一的区别是我使用 mySQL 并且它可以工作。您可以在 typeorm.config.ts 文件中添加一行:logging: true,它会将您的查询输出到控制台,然后您可以看到它有什么问题。
推荐阅读
- java - Parcel android.os.Parcel@72a6e36:在偏移量 500 处解组未知类型代码 2131365270
- c++ - 为 ESP32 / ESP8266 EEPROM 使用闪存向量
- laravel - 防止在 Livewire 中像闪烁一样预打开模态
- flutter - 从 Firestore 时间戳获取年月日时分秒
- r - 如何对二进制数据进行采样以获得行和的正态分布
- centos7 - 如何删除与另一个文档中的行匹配的行
- javascript - 当我从表单发送过滤器时,为什么我的 url 没有更新?反应JS
- c - 为什么对字符串使用 const char* 形式
- python - 重新采样 DataFrame,同时保持我的其他列不变
- sql-server - SQL Server 2019 DIFFERENCE 函数表示相似性虽然没有给出